Output 88e71c2f23b5ae4f7de99430431a3eb5a119b6f9b866ea3066e85089bf07b0ea:0

value
13595339
script pubkey
OP_0 OP_PUSHBYTES_20 4d528e2b8d0e2d635f47f2b08aa464260053baad
address
bc1qf4fgu2udpckkxh6872cg4fryycq98w4d95lxlc
transaction
88e71c2f23b5ae4f7de99430431a3eb5a119b6f9b866ea3066e85089bf07b0ea
spent
true